Music

Goals & Objectives

Join us as we explore the exciting world of music through listening, creating, performing, and learning! Working with our music instructor, participants will develop musical skills while discovering different genres, artists, instruments, and styles from around the world.

Through hands-on activities, exercises, practice, projects, and collaborative work, participants will learn the building blocks of music, including rhythm, tempo, melody, dynamics, and song structure. Whether you’re an experienced musician or just beginning your musical journey, this class provides a fun and supportive environment to grow your skills and confidence.

During Music, participants will:

1. Research and share significant artists, genres, innovations, and developments throughout the history of music to build an understanding of music’s cultural and historical impact.

 

2. Learn and apply fundamental music concepts including rhythm, tempo, melody, dynamics, and song structure through guided instruction and interactive musical activities.

 

3. Create original songs and musical compositions while exploring how music can communicate ideas, tell stories, and serve as a form of emotional expression through techniques such as songwriting, mindfulness, and reflective listening.

 

4. Develop listening, performance, and communication skills through small-group and whole-group instruction, discussions, role-playing activities, and collaborative musical experiences.

 

5. Increase self-confidence and strengthen their ability to participate fully in musical experiences by sharing ideas, performing, and engaging with diverse musical traditions and cultures.

 

6. Participate in collaborative projects that promote creativity, critical thinking, reasoning, self-discipline, problem-solving, decision-making, cooperation, and imagination while working toward shared musical goals.
